Offered for sale chain free this stylish three bedroom older style property is an absolute must view. Located within a very popular road it offers ease of access to local schools, shops and benefits from a large sunny garden and off road parking to the rear. Internally a welcoming entrance hall with feature curved wall leads off to a well lit dining room that interconnects to a bay fronted reception room with attractive plantation style shutters and an open fireplace. A large dual aspect kitchen is found to the rear offering plenty of space and to the first floor a split level landing leads off to three well appointed bedrooms together with a modern bathroom/wc. This property enjoys the ideal blend of modern fixtures and older period features and the rear garden is a great size with an outbuilding to the far end and the garden really does catch the sun.
